Difference between East Africa and Mauritius

East Africa vs. Mauritius

East Africa or Eastern Africa is the eastern region of the African continent, variably defined by geography. Mauritius (or; Maurice), officially the Republic of Mauritius (République de Maurice), is an island nation in the Indian Ocean about off the southeast coast of the African continent.
